Classic Chili Recipe

This Classic Beef Chili Recipe is hearty, full of flavor, and made with simple ingredients you already have in your kitchen.

This ground beef chili is the kind of recipe that you make once and then start craving it. The secret is the seasonings; otherwise, it’s easy, flavorful, and yields enough for leftovers.

top view of beef chili in a white bowl

Classic Ground Beef Chili

I learned how to make this classic ground beef chili from my mother-in-law, who always served it on game day. Eventually, I swapped the packets for the seasonings in my famous all meat and veggie chili recipe.

What I love most about this chili is how forgiving it is. You can add extra veggies, such as chopped carrots, or use a different bean or ground protein. It’s even better the next day and freezes beautifully.

Ingredients

The veggies that flavor this beef chili include onion, bell pepper, and garlic, creating a savory base for the spices. Swap the packet for real flavor with chili powder, cumin, oregano, and cayenne. Ground beef, kidney beans, and diced tomatoes make it hearty, while tomato puree brings everything together into a rich, thick chili.

How to Make Chili with Ground Beef

The recipe card includes all the measurements and details, but here’s a quick overview of how it comes together:

  1. Prep by chopping all the veggies and measuring the spices into a small dish so they’re ready to go when cooking.
  2. Sauté the veggies in a large pot, and once they’re tender, add the spices and toast them for about a minute to bring out their flavor.
  3. Brown the beef by adding it to the pot until it’s no longer pink. Then you’ll add the rest of the ingredients and bring it to a gentle boil.
  4. Simmer the chili, covered for 30 to 45 minutes, stirring occasionally, until thick and flavorful.
  5. Serve it with your favorite chili toppings, like shredded cheese and sour cream.

How to Adjust the Thickness of Your Chili

If your chili is too thick, stir in a little broth or water, about ¼ cup at a time, until it reaches the consistency you like.

ground beef chili in a white bowl

Chili Variations

Make it spicier by adding a bit more cayenne, add corn to make a corn chili, or add canned pumpkin for a pumpkin chili. Use leftovers to load up some chili tacos for the ultimate hand-held meal.

Freezing & Reheating Leftovers

Freeze cooled chili in a freezer bag or an airtight container for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ge or in warm water, then reheat on the stove or in the microwave until hot, stirring occasionally.

Classic Beef Chili Recipe

top view of beef chili in a white bowl
Servings: 8
Prep Time: 5 minutes mins
Cook Time: 50 minutes mins
Total Time: 55 minutes mins
This Classic Beef Chili Recipe is hearty, full of flavor, and made with simple ingredients you already have in your kitchen.
5 from 19 votes
Print Pin

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ons oil
  • 1 large yellow onion (1 ½ cups), finely chopped
  • 1 bell pepper, chopped small
  • 4 garlic cloves, minced
  • ¼ cup chili powder
  • 1 tablespoon ground cumin
  • 2 teaspoons oregano
  • 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 2 pounds of ground beef
  • 2 15- ounce cans red kidney beans, rinsed and drained
  • 28 oz can of diced tomatoes, with liquid
  • 28 oz can of tomato puree

Instructions

Prep:

  • Chop the onion, bell pepper, and garlic cloves. Measure the seasonings into a small dish and set aside. This makes adding the ingredients in the sauté step a breeze.

Cook:

  • Heat a 5-6 quart Dutch oven or large pot over medium heat. Add the oil, chopped onions, and bell pepper, and sauté for about 3 minutes until they’ve begun to soften up. Add the minced garlic and spices and stir. Cook the vegetables for another 3 to 4 minutes, until the peppers are soft.
  • Increase the heat to medium-high and add the ground beef to the pot. Cook the beef while breaking it up with a wooden spatula, for 7 to 10 minutes until the meat is cooked through and no longer pink.
  • Add the beans, diced tomatoes (with the liquid), and the tomato puree to the pot. Stir to mix all the ingredients and bring them to a light boil (when it simmers on the sides).
  • Reduce the heat to low, give it one last stir, cover, and simmer the chili for 30 to 45 minutes, opening up the lid to stir once or twice.

Serve:

  • Ladle the chili into bowls and top it with your favorite toppings, such as shredded cheese and sour cream.

Store:

  • Leftovers can be stored in the fridge in an airtight container for up to 4 days or frozen, once cooled, in freezer-safe containers for up to 3 months.
